Output 02d088f28c86132882c79c38c80bf8e0e6e0b3499a20ab5da7ec02f9bf4f5897:0

value
999595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de998e1aecaa810100bd3a0084c4537ca70de966 OP_EQUAL
address
3Mz1tKpqkeor7cuTB9ceizrRwjnu6Z3qLa
transaction
02d088f28c86132882c79c38c80bf8e0e6e0b3499a20ab5da7ec02f9bf4f5897
spent
true